SP58 OFX is a 2008 Citroen C5 in Grey with a 1,997c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 19 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 47.4%.

Across all 2008 Citroen C5 models, the average MOT pass rate is 71.5% with a typical mileage of 81,947 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Citroen C5 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 42,736 recorded failures. If you're considering buying SP58 OFX,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Citroen C5 typically stays on UK roads for around 25 years. At 18 years old, this Citroen C5 is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
